Lymington's mix of period properties, modern residential estates, and seasonal waterfront businesses creates constant demand for reliable electrical work. Whether you're dealing with corroded wiring in a Victorian riverside cottage, upgrading the consumer unit in a New Forest commuter home, or managing electrics in one of the town's busy marinas, finding a qualified electrician who knows the local area matters. You need an electrician who understands Lymington's specific challenges: salt-air corrosion affecting coastal properties, the architectural constraints of listed buildings, and the pressure to get jobs done quickly during the busy holiday season.

Frequently Asked Questions

How much does an electrician cost in Lymington?
Call-out fees typically range £40–80. Installation costs depend on job scope. Always ask for a written quote before work starts.
Can I find a Part P registered electrician in Lymington?
Yes. Qualified electricians hold certification from NICEIC, NAPIT, or ELECSA. Always check credentials before hiring to ensure Part P compliance.
How quickly can an electrician visit Lymington?
Emergency repairs often same-day. Non-urgent work may require booking ahead. Marinas and tourist season create busy periods—book early if possible.
